#036 - Tobi Emonts-Holley - Family Comes First: 'I'm A Dad of Six And A CEO And I Love My Life'

from Thinking Class · host John Gillam

Tobi Emonts-Holley is a husband, a dad of six, and a CEO of Tipareth, a nonprofit organisation that provides support and opportunities to people with learning disabilities. In this episode, Tobi tells us what being a father has taught him about his relationship to time and, well, death; how parenting taught him the wisdom of the ages without having to read philosophy or theology from the last few thousand years; the importance of slowing down at work and at home, how becoming a father taught him what he should pay attention to and what he shouldn't; how his relationship to technology changed after the birth of his first child; the impact of screens and technology on children, and how he and his wife approach the use of technology in their household; why exposing children to the elements is important for character formation and makes them happier; the challenges and rewards of parenting, and why building meaningful relationships is important to get on in life, and much, much more!.Tobi is a true inspiration. He's not a dad who is solely about productivity and high performance outside of being a dad, but places being a good dad and husband above all else and just so happens to be a high performer and highly productive. To see someone gather such a large following online in an age where demographic decline is so widespread, perhaps suggests more people would like children than we think.And Tobi doesn't sugar-coat parenting, but nor does he make it look like it gets in the way of life. Instead, he speaks about how it enriches his life and how he thrives off his duties and obligations.  We need more people like Tobi. Enjoy the show Classmates.
